Samsung M14 5G won’t turn on after a drop — important data is not backed up. Is recovery still possible?

I have a Samsung Galaxy M14 5G (6 GB RAM / 128 GB storage). I accidentally dropped it about two days ago. After the drop, the phone immediately turned off.

I tried turning it back on:

  • It powered on only once, but shut down almost immediately.
  • The second time, it showed the Samsung boot logo, then turned off.
  • After that, it would not turn on despite multiple attempts.

I took it to a local mobile repair shop on the same day. The technician said there might be a soldering issue. In front of me, he repeatedly worked on/re-soldered the storage chip (around 5–6 times) and also worked on the processor.

After that:

  • The phone showed the Samsung boot screen twice.
  • Each time, the boot screen remained visible for around 10–15 minutes.
  • The technician then turned the phone off and said he needed to check the health of the chips.
  • When I returned the next day, he tried again and told me that the chip was damaged and nothing could be done.

Some relevant history:

  • The phone’s display has been replaced twice because of water damage.
  • On both occasions, there were also IC-related issues.

The phone contains many important photos, videos, and documents, and unfortunately, I do not have a backup.

I would really appreciate advice from anyone experienced with Samsung motherboard repair or data recovery:

  1. Does this sound like a storage/UFS issue, a processor issue, a motherboard issue, or something else?
  2. Since the phone was able to remain on the Samsung logo for 10–15 minutes, is there still a possibility of recovering the data?
  3. Could the repeated heating/re-soldering attempts have caused additional damage?
  4. Should I take it to a professional board-level data recovery specialist or an authorized Samsung service center?
  5. Is there anything I should avoid doing now to prevent further damage or reduce the chances of data recovery?

I am not trying to repair the phone just to use it again. My main priority is recovering the data.

Any technical advice or recommendations would be greatly appreciated.
